Fine & Rare 18th Century Oak Stick

18th century
Description

FINE and RARE 18th, possibly even 17th century substantial oak walking cane. This looks very much to me like the sort of stick press gangs had when rounding up "volunteers" for the naval ships in the 18th century. I've seen very similar looking sticks in early Georgian etchings of press gangs.

The stich has the most wonderful early patination and is a rich dark colour.

The straight part of the stick has been moulded in an octagonal shape with the handle section having been turned with ring decoration.

The stick shows great wear especially to the handle end.

SIZE; 34" long

CIRCA; 18th Century
